What the role is:[What the role is]
Senior/Lecturer (Aerospace Engineering) / School of Engineering[What you will be doing]
  • Conduct lectures, tutorials and student consultations for the following group of subjects related to:
Engineering Physics, Engineering Mathematics, Computer Programming and Data Analytics; andEngineering Materials, Aircraft Systems, Aircraft Structures, Gas Turbine Engines, Aviation Legislation & Human Factors, Engine Maintenance & Workshop Practices * Review, design and develop subject materials and assessment
  • Address the diverse learning needs of students in class and ways to develop students' potential holistically through a range of interventions and support mechanisms
  • Supervise students' internships and major projects
  • Involved in staff/student projects with industry partners
  • Collaborate with industry partners to enhance students' learning via field trips and overseas programs
  • Support lessons outside normal office hours whenever necessary
[What we are looking for]
  • Relevant qualifications in Aerospace / Mechanical Engineering or equivalent
  • Minimum 3 years of relevant work experience in aerospace R&D or MRO
  • Passed or willing to take and pass CAAS SAR-66 M6 to M10 exams to be qualified Instructors for related subjects in the AEG curriculum
  • A team player with good communication and interpersonal skills
  • Possess a strong desire and affinity to share knowledge and interact with youth
  • A self-starter who works well in cross-functional capacities and can integrate different disciplines of knowledge
  • Dynamic, versatile, adaptive and thrives in ever-changing and innovative environments
About Temasek Polytechnic:Established in 1990, Temasek Polytechnic (TP) is a leading institution of high learning nestled by the idyllic shores of Bedok Reservoir in Tampines. TP takes pride in equipping our students with lifelong skills and digital knowledge for a future of dynamic change. TP's caring and vibrant culture is firmly rooted in our core values which drive a spirit of innovation, with a focus on industry, globalization and sustainability. “TP Cares” is our clarion call to ensure that our diverse community of learners has the opportunity to achieve their personal best, so that they can contribute meaningfully to the global community.
